Background technology
Material is called screening by compass screen surface via hole, sieving machine is that various raw material and various primary product are divided into several grades by raw meal particle size size by one, or by removals such as moisture wherein, impurity, then plant equipment used when carrying out next step processing and improve product quality.
The type of sieving machine is a lot, and the structure according to them conventional in mining processing industry and movement characteristic, can be divided into following several types: 1) gravity flow screen: comprise static grizzly, fixing bar grizzl(e)y, cantilever bar grizzl(e)y and sieve bend; 2) simple shape sieve: have drum sieve, taper cone barrel and pyramid to sieve; 3) planar sway sieve; 4) vibratory sieve: point machine driving and Electric Drive two kinds; 5) probability screen: comprise rotary probability screen, straight-line oscillation probability screen, uniform thickness probability screen etc.; 6) dusting cover: comprise sieve bend and high-frequency screen etc.
Current screening machine when feeding, screen cloth be fixed placement on support, screening angle is fixing therefrom can not change.Fixing screen cloth makes screening angle to adjust, and cannot meet the screening requirements that difference waits to sieve dynamics needed for thing.
